What brand of Jell-O is halal? Navigating Halal Gelatin Options

5 min read
According to Islamic law, traditional Jell-O brand products are not considered halal, primarily because the gelatin is often sourced from porcine collagen. This raises a common question for many Muslims seeking permissible dessert options: What brand of Jell-O is halal? The answer requires looking beyond the Jell-O brand name itself toward certified or plant-based substitutes.

Is the gelatine in Trolli Halal?

3 min read
According to the Trolli official website, not all of their products are halal, as many contain gelatine derived from pork or bovine sources. However, the company does produce a separate, halal-certified line of gummy candies to serve Muslim consumers. It is critical to always check the packaging for the official Trolli Halal logo.
